Certainly, Geof! Here are some insights about the Watchman device based on the knowledge base:

- Purpose: The Watchman device is a small pouch implanted in the heart to trap blood clots that may form in the left atrial appendage. This is particularly useful for people with nonvalvular atrial fibrillation (AFib), meaning their AFib does not involve heart valves.

- Effectiveness: The Watchman is considered as effective as some blood thinners. It may be a suitable option for individuals who cannot take blood thinners.

- Procedure: The device is inserted through a catheter in a vein near the groin, making it a minimally invasive procedure compared to open-heart surgery.

- Risks: Potential risks include misplacement of the device, a buildup of blood in the heart, and stroke. As with any medical procedure, it's important to discuss these risks with your healthcare provider.
